Primary Responsibilities:
  • Develop communications plans aligned
    with established business needs and communications strategies (e.g., key
    messages,
  • target audiences, timeframes, tactics,
    media)
  • Define quantitative and qualitative
    measurement/evaluation processes to assess the effectiveness of communications
    (e.g.,
  • surveys, focus groups, site visits,
    email open rates, interviews, anecdotal data)
  • Define communications channels appropriate for applicable
    audiences
  • Manage communication projects to
    monitor/ensure proper implementation (e.g., role assignments,
    timelines/milestones, budget
  • management, issue tracking,
    deliverables)
  • Perform post-campaign evaluation of
    communications processes, identify lessons learned and recommend changes for
    future
  • campaigns based on results (e.g., apply metrics to
    determine success of the process)
  • Develop communications content, tailored to the specific
    medium and audience requirements (e.g., emails, speeches, scripts, talking
    points, web site back ground, training decks
  • Adhere to applicable internal and
    external communications standards established for the business (e.g., internal
    style guides, AP
  • style guides, communications industry
    standards)
  • Adapt writing style/tone to meet the needs of the
    specific message/audience/channel (e.g., nuance, complexity)
  • Obtain review of communications
    content by internal stakeholders to ensure compliance with applicable
    requirements (e.g., Legal,
  • Clinical, Compliance)
  • Revise/update communications content/approach as needed,
    based on established metrics and feedback processes


Requirements

Required Qualifications:
  • Bachelors Degree in Communications or related field.
  • 5+ years of experience in a Communications role focusing on written communication in a professional matrixed organization.
  • 3+ years of Project Management experience.
